当前位置: 首页 > 产品大全 > 软件设计与开发 从构想到实现的关键过程

软件设计与开发 从构想到实现的关键过程

软件设计与开发 从构想到实现的关键过程

软件设计与开发是一个系统性过程,它将用户需求转化为高效、可靠的软件产品。这一过程不仅关注技术实现,还涉及规划、协作与持续优化。

软件设计是开发的基础阶段。它强调系统架构、模块划分和数据流设计。通过需求分析,团队明确功能规格和性能指标,制定设计方案,如选择面向对象或函数式编程范式。设计阶段还需考虑可扩展性、安全性和用户体验,以降低后续开发风险。常见的工具包括UML图和原型设计软件。

进入开发阶段,团队将设计转化为代码。开发者根据设计文档编写、测试并集成模块,采用敏捷或瀑布等方法管理进度。现代开发注重自动化测试、版本控制(如Git)和持续集成,以确保代码质量。例如,一个电商应用的开发可能涉及前端界面、后端逻辑和数据库的协同工作。

设计与开发紧密相连:优秀的设计能简化开发流程,而开发中的反馈可优化设计。随着云计算和AI技术的进步,该领域正朝着自动化、低代码平台发展,帮助团队更快交付创新解决方案。软件设计与开发是技术与创意的结合,推动着数字化世界的演进。

如若转载,请注明出处:http://www.nnzxba.com/product/16.html

更新时间:2025-11-28 02:13:54

产品列表

PRODUCT